Travel Radiology Special Procedures Tech Job
Job Overview
TLC Nursing Associates, Inc. is seeking an experienced Special Procedures Tech for travel assignments in various healthcare facilities. The Special Procedures Tech will assist in advanced radiologic and interventional procedures , ensuring high-quality imaging and patient care. This role requires technical expertise, knowledge of specialized imaging techniques, and adherence to radiation safety standards to support physicians in diagnosing and treating complex conditions.
Responsibilities
- Perform specialized imaging procedures , including angiography, fluoroscopy, and interventional radiology .
- Assist physicians with minimally invasive diagnostic and therapeutic procedures .
- Ensure radiation safety and proper shielding techniques .
- Operate advanced imaging equipment , such as C-arms and fluoroscopes .
- Monitor and document patient conditions during procedures.
- Maintain accurate imaging records and reports .
- Perform routine equipment maintenance and quality control checks .
- Travel to various healthcare facilities for temporary assignments as needed.
Qualifications
- Education: Associate’s or Bachelor’s degree in Radiologic Technology or related field .
- Certification: ARRT (R) certification required; ARRT (VI) or (CV) preferred.
- Experience: Minimum 2 years of experience in special procedures or interventional radiology .
- Skills: Strong knowledge of special procedures, radiation safety, and sterile techniques .
- Travel Readiness: Willingness to take on travel assignments .
